Sha256: f8d6c8f0921df7335489a880b82e90b311a1494f421f6c21e9f1a7afa702cbfb

Contents?: true

Size: 722 Bytes

Versions: 76

Compression:

Stored size: 722 Bytes

Contents

module EY
  module Serverside
    def self.deprecation_warning(msg)
      $stderr.puts "DEPRECATION WARNING: #{msg}"
    end
  end

  def self.const_missing(const)
    if EY::Serverside.const_defined?(const)
      EY::Serverside.deprecation_warning("EY::#{const} has been deprecated. use EY::Serverside::#{const} instead")
      EY::Serverside.class_eval(const.to_s)
    else
      super
    end
  end

  def self.node
    EY::Serverside.deprecation_warning("EY.node has been deprecated. use EY::Serverside.node instead")
    EY::Serverside.node
  end

  def self.dna_json
    EY::Serverside.deprecation_warning("EY.dna_json has been deprecated. use EY::Serverside.dna_json instead")
    EY::Serverside.dna_json
  end
end

Version data entries

76 entries across 76 versions & 1 rubygems

Version Path
engineyard-serverside-1.6.5 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4.pre6 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4.pre5 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4.pre4 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4.pre3 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4.pre2 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.4.pre l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.6.3 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.35.pre.2 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.35.pre.1 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.33 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.32 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.30 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.29.pre3 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.29.pre2 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.29.pre1 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.29.pre l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.28 lib/engineyard-serverside/deprecation.rb
engineyard-serverside-1.5.28.pre12 lib/engineyard-serverside/deprecation.rb